About K. Krishnaiah

K. Krishnaiah is a scholar working on Plant Science, General Agricultural and Biological Sciences, Insect Science, Molecular Biology and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 86 papers that have together received 989 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Insect-Plant Interactions and Control (19 papers), Agricultural pest management studies (16 papers), Agricultural Research and Practices (15 papers), Insect Pest Control Strategies (14 papers), Agricultural Practices and Plant Genetics (10 papers), Insect Resistance and Genetics (9 papers), Agricultural Economics and Practices (7 papers) and Rice Cultivation and Yield Improvement (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Insect Science (144 citations), Water Science and Technology (161 citations), Biochemistry (55 citations), General Agricultural and Biological Sciences (59 citations) and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ism (83 citations). K. Krishnaiah has collaborated with scholars based in India,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include T. Ramasarma, R. Saravanane, D. V. S. Murthy, Satyanarayanan Seshadri, Godfrey S. Getz, Jayme Borensztajn, Gustav Schonfeld, Herbert Wiegandt, I. C. Pasalu and A. Cork. Their work appears in journals such as Industrial & Engineering Chemistry Research, Industrial Crops and Products, Archives of Biochemistry and Biophysics, Bioprocess and Biosystems Engineering and Bulletin of Entomological Research.
